Heavy rains to lash Tamil Nadu, low-pressure area forms in Bay of Bengal
Heavy rains to lash Tamil Nadu, low-pressure area forms in Bay of Bengal

Chennai: The Chennai Regional Centre (RMC) has issued a weather alert, predicting heavy rains in Tamil Nadu today and tomorrow due to a low-pressure area forming in the Bay of Bengal. An atmospheric low-level circulation prevails over the Gulf of Mannar and adjoining areas, while an upper-level circulation exists over southwest Bay of Bengal and south Andhra Pradesh.

The India Meteorological Department has also warned that the low-pressure area is likely to intensify into a depression during the first weekend of November, bringing very heavy rainfall to Tamil Nadu between November 7 and 11.

The weathery agency predicted that light to moderate rains with thunder and lightning are likely to occur at many places in Tamil Nadu, Puducherry, and Karaikal today. Heavy to very heavy rains are expected in Tirunelveli and Kanyakumari districts. Other districts likely to experience heavy rains include Nilgiris, Coimbatore, Tiruppur, Erode, Karur, Tiruchirappalli, Theni, Dindigul, Madurai, Virudhunagar, Pudukkottai, Sivaganga, Tenkasi, Thoothukudi, and Ramanathapuram.

Chennai weather forecast

In Chennai, partly cloudy skies are expected with light to moderate rain and thunderstorms. The maximum temperature will be around 33-34 degrees Celsius, while the minimum temperature will hover around 25-26 degrees Celsius.

For tomorrow, the forecast remains similar, with light to moderate rains and thunderstorms expected at many places. Heavy rains are predicted in Nilgiris, Coimbatore, Tiruppur, Erode, Madurai, Virudhunagar, Theni, Dindigul, Tenkasi, Tirunelveli, and Kanyakumari districts.
